Output 086ae3574fc3f28f4eaa933fab4e9031ab06ba065bde55d370160a33ca89fd0e:0

value
1071006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39760354d9b323dcb7ce868bd04fe18694239dac OP_EQUAL
address
36vqpAais9UuCBuXMtiknoJ6LVkvwMMhVs
transaction
086ae3574fc3f28f4eaa933fab4e9031ab06ba065bde55d370160a33ca89fd0e
confirmations
51830
spent
true